Abstract

The present invention relates to pullulanase variants having increased thermoactivity and comprising substitutions of the parent pullulanase at one or more positions corresponding to positions 393, 143, 150, 243, 244, 345, 346, 368, 370, 373, 381, 382, 385, 387, 402, 429, 430, 431, 432, 456, 486, 492, 610, 624, 631, 632, 665 and 699 of the polypeptide of SEQ ID NO: 3. The present invention also relates to polynucleotides encoding the variants; nucleic acid constructs, vectors, and host cells comprising the polynucleotides; and methods of using the variants. The variants are mainly derived from pullulanases fromor hybrid pullulanases.
